Tracking the impact of bottom trawling on benthic habitat status
Abstract Bottom trawling is the most widespread physical disturbance to marine benthic habitats, yet broadscale assessments of its impact remain limited. We developed a quantitative framework to evaluate trawling effects on benthic habitats at broad spatial scales based on the sentinels of seabed (SoS) indicator.

Coinvasional disruptions to island pollinator networks
Abstract Biological invasions can adversely affect pollinator diversity by threatening the maintenance of animal‐pollinated plant communities. Although most studies have examined single invasive species, accelerating species introductions driven by global trade highlight the need to understand how multiple co‐occurring invaders jointly influence ...
